H 4427 Massachusetts House · 194th Legislature (2025-2026)

An Act establishing a sick leave bank for Ankita Gajendra Patel, an employee of the Department of Corrections

Summary
By Representative Roy of Franklin, a petition (subject to Joint Rule 12) of Jeffrey N. Roy for legislation to establish a sick leave bank for Ankita Gajendra Patel, an employee of the Department of Correction. Public Service.
